Make Substitutions
Many restaurant dishes can be modified to reduce their calorie or fat content. For example, you can ask for dressing on the side with your salad, or request that your protein be grilled instead of pan-fried.
If you’re ordering a sandwich or wrap, choose whole-grain bread instead of white, and ask for extra veggies to boost the fiber content. For sides, opt for steamed or roasted vegetables instead of fries or chips.
Watch Your Portions
Even if you’ve made smart choices and substitutions, it’s still important to watch your portions. Restaurant servings are often larger than what you need, so consider sharing an entrée with a friend or taking half home for later.
Another tip is to eat slowly and mindfully. Pay attention to the flavors, textures, and aromas of your food, and take breaks between bites. This can help you feel more satisfied with smaller portions and avoid overeating.
Be Mindful of Hidden Calories
Some dishes may seem like healthy options on the surface but can be loaded with hidden calories and fat. For example, a salad with croutons, cheese, and creamy dressing can be as high in calories as a burger and fries.
Be mindful of sauces, dips, and condiments, as these can add significant calories and sodium to your meal. Consider asking for them on the side, so you can control the amount you consume.
